Women’s League of Burma(WLB) was established on December 9, 1999 with the aim of increasing the participation of women in the struggle for democracy and human rights, promoting women’s participation in the national peace and reconciliation process, and enhancing the role of the women of Burma at the national and international level. The Women’s Rights as Workers under CEDAW report analyses Myanmar’s adoption of the Convention on the Elimination of all Forms of Discrimination against Women in relation to women’s workplace rights and economic empowerment more broadly in Myanmar. While Burma doesn’t have a specific law protecting women’s rights, a controversial set of four so-called “Protection of Race and Religion Laws” was passed by Parliament last year. Women’s Land Tenure Rights in Myanmar Women’s tenure over land and forests is constrained by lack of legal recognition as well as by social and cultural norms that restrict access to land. BANGKOK (AP) — Former U.S. Organizations such as the Burmese Women’s Union, Karenni National Women’s Organization, Shan Women’s Action Network and Women’s Rights and Welfare Association started in refugee camps and exile communities.
